What is fiction and examples?

Fiction refers to literary works that are created from the imagination rather than based on real events. It encompasses a wide range of genres, including science fiction, fantasy, romance, mystery, and more. Fictional stories often feature invented characters, settings, and plots that entertain and engage readers through their creativity and storytelling. Examples of fiction include classic novels such as “Pride and Prejudice” by Jane Austen, “1984” by George Orwell, “Harry Potter” series by J.K. Rowling, and “The Lord of the Rings” trilogy by J.R.R. Tolkien. These works showcase the diverse nature of fiction and its ability to transport readers to captivating worlds beyond reality.

What is literary fiction vs fiction?

Literary fiction and genre fiction are two distinct categories within the realm of literature. Literary fiction is often characterised by its focus on character development, intricate prose, and exploration of complex themes. It delves deep into the human experience, offering nuanced insights and reflections on society, relationships, and emotions. On the other hand, genre fiction encompasses a wide range of genres such as science fiction, fantasy, mystery, romance, and more. While genre fiction may also delve into profound themes and feature well-developed characters, it is primarily defined by its adherence to specific genre conventions and tropes. The distinction between literary fiction and genre fiction lies in their stylistic approaches, thematic explorations, and the expectations they set for readers in terms of narrative structure and storytelling techniques.
